The Jewish community has launched a crowdfunding campaign for $50,000 (€43,340) to rehabilitate three historic cemeteries which have fallen into disrepair.

The Tayar Foundation, which celebrates Jewish heritage in Malta, maintains the sites with the help of volunteers.

But chairman Julius Nehorai said the cemeteries at Ta’ Braxia, Marsa and Kalkara now need professional intervention for their preservation.

“We have been keeping the sites with help from NGOs for a number of years but we would now like to seriously tackle the refurbishment and provide for ongoing maintenance for the next few years,’’ he said.
